Frederick County High Point Trip Report

Date: 5 July 2000
Author: Roy Wallen

From US 15, head west on Route 77 toward Cunningham Falls State Park and Catoctin Mountain Park. Pass through the parks and continue to Tower Road which appears on the left. Turn left (south) on to Tower Road and proceed uphill. At an opening in the woods, Old Catoctin Road comes in on the right (from the northwest) and new houses appear in a developed area. Cross Fox Tower Road and continue another 0.2 mile south. An overgrown road appears on the right (west) with a sign saying that there's "no parking in driveway" with a pull-out opposite.

Hike up this road about halfway to the radio tower. Before the brambles, turn off to the left (southwest) and up a heavily-overgrown rocky slope to a flat summit. There are 3 old footings that I found for the former Foxville Lookout Tower. The summit area is broad with several rock outcroppings that could be true highpoints. Wandering over this area will assure completion; my guess for the best candidate is a bare area made up by a split rock.
